Wade McGilberry won the 2K Sports MLB 2K10 perfect game contest, winning $1 million richer today. He had earlier been in the news for buying MLB 2K10 and taking part in the contest.
WADE McGILBERRY, the twenty four year old Alabama resident had some good news around. He is not only $1 million richer today after winning 2K Sports MLB 2K10 perfect game contest but is also lucky enough to be married to a woman who encourages him to play videogames. McGilberry was in news about buying MLB 2K10 and taking part in the contest after playing a demo of the game .
McGilberry said that he was actually convinced by his wife to play videogames. He also expressed his surprise on wining a million dollar by just playing videogames. McGilberry said he held on to Kawakami's splitter and did his best to keep the ball out of the zone. He managed to do just that against a strong New York Mets lineup, recording 27 consecutive outs without giving up a hit, walk, or run.

Jason Argent, vice president of marketing for 2K Sports said that the competition was an amazing ride for them. He also added that the incredible response from the fans was worth appreciation. The buzz surrounding the competition was not at all expected. Argent further congratulated Wade on his successful pursuit of perfection in the Major League Baseball 2K10.
